Hellion
Character » Hellion appears in 1278 issues.
Hellion is a powerful mutant telekinetic. He was a student at the Xavier Institute, leader of the Hellions squad and Emma Frost's prize pupil. Hellion lost his hands during Second Coming, received cybernetic replacements, and is currently enrolled at the Jean Grey School for Higher Learning.

" I don't think it will affect his TK. "How will it not be affected? As has been stated, Julian's hands act as the focus points for his telekinesis (stated in New Mutants Vol 3); without them he is unable to channel his powers. If his hands are not regrown, and even if his hands are replaced by cybernetic prosthetics, Hellion will likely have to develop a new way of accessing/channelling his powers.
I think his TK will still shoot down his arms but when it comes out of his stumps/prosthetics it will be much less controlled, much like the drastic change in control that came with his power increase. Even if he somehow has his hands regrown I doubt he will have anywhere near his level of control, because I figure the issue will be a psychological issue.
